> 3 dayI own a deck construction company with 8 full time crews. Since we are in michigan we have a lot of expansion and contraction which requires us to hang our facsia with this tool. If you live in the south, I would just brad nail my facsia on or even use the smaller head starborn screws instead of these ugly facsia screws. We have to purchase these 100 at a time because they wear out after about 20 facsia boards. The drill bit is low grade steel which isnt designed well to cut through composite. The bit jams up and needs cleared after every hole to prevent damage to facsia. The bit will also fall right out if you try to limp it along to your second deck or so. Do you know what its like to drop $2,000 quarterly on bits that are junk? Sad This product is way too expensive to be so disposable. Very sad.
